前不久,做了一个H5项目,需要在横竖屏变化时,做一些处理。毫无疑问,需要使用orientationchange来监听横竖屏的变化。 方案一: 代码添加上后,就各种兼容性问题。这里兼容性问题出现在两个地方: orientationchange event.orientation|screen.orie ...
分类:
其他好文 时间:
2016-09-12 23:50:46
阅读次数:
265
基础 Activity和Fragment生命周期有哪些? 横竖屏切换时候Activity的生命周期 不设置Activity的android:configChanges时,切屏会重新掉哟过各个生命周期,切横屏时会执行一次,切竖屏时会执行两次设置Activity的android:configChange ...
分类:
移动开发 时间:
2016-09-06 21:18:42
阅读次数:
288
最近项目用到了相机拍照的功能,于是想着封装好一些通用性较好的相机调用,从百度和谷歌上查找出来的资料真的印证了“天下文章一大抄”的道理,而且它们实 现的拍照功能大都存在缺陷,如聚焦问题、重复拍照问题、照片存储问题、横竖屏转换问题。一大堆的问题,而且程序的扩展性和可重用性实在不敢恭维,排版级其 混乱。最 ...
分类:
其他好文 时间:
2016-08-23 11:34:28
阅读次数:
348
window.addEventListener('orientationchange', function(event){ if ( window.orientation == 180 || window.orientation==0 ) { alert("竖屏"); //竖屏事件处理 } if( ...
分类:
移动开发 时间:
2016-08-19 19:08:04
阅读次数:
197
iOS 中横竖屏切换的功能,在开发iOS app中总能遇到。以前看过几次,感觉简单,但是没有敲过代码实现,最近又碰到了,demo尝试了几种情况,这里就做下总结。注意 横屏两种情况是反的你知道吗? 横屏两种情况是反的你知道吗? UIInterfaceOrientationLandscapeRight与 ...
分类:
移动开发 时间:
2016-08-18 21:18:43
阅读次数:
252
借助通知来控制界面的横竖屏切换。还是整个App中大部分界面都是竖屏,某个界面可以横竖屏切换的情况。 首先,在【General】-->【Device Orientation】设置仅支持竖屏,like this: Device Orientation Device Orientation 然后在特殊的视 ...
分类:
移动开发 时间:
2016-08-08 17:21:08
阅读次数:
483
因为本来不喜欢使用StoryBoard、xib等可视化编程,一直使用的纯代码布局,但是纯代码布局的iOS开发者会遇到一个问题,就是横竖屏适配的问题,如果使用自动布局,那些约束的,写起来都是不难,但是控件之间的关联太多,以至于维护性很差。本人由于工作的原因,做iPad开发,那就必须要解决横竖屏适配的问 ...
分类:
其他好文 时间:
2016-07-30 18:15:32
阅读次数:
342
UIViewController强制竖屏: 如果想整个APP竖屏,可以写一个BaseViewcontroller 1 先在AppDelegate.m里面重写如下方法 - (UIInterfaceOrientationMask)application:(UIApplication *)applicat ...
分类:
移动开发 时间:
2016-07-30 13:28:35
阅读次数:
187
上一篇文章,我们主要分析了Activity的正常情况下生命周期及其方法,本篇主要涉及内容为Activity的异常情况下的生命周期。Activity异常生命周期??异常的生命周期是指Activity被系统回收或者当前设备的Configuration发生变化(一般指横竖屏切换)从而导致Activity被销毁重建。异常的生命周期主要分以下两种情况:
1、相关的系统配置发生改变导致Activity被杀死并重...
分类:
移动开发 时间:
2016-07-19 10:58:08
阅读次数:
262